Convenient to downtown Nashville

The hotel is conveniently located 10 min. from downtown and has a shuttle to and from the airport and downtown. With a little planning, you can take the shuttle to sites so you don't have to pay $10-$15 parking downtown. The hotel has a good buffet breakfast and a small casual restaurant that we enjoyed one night while listening to a live country singer. The room was clean albeit smaller than we would have liked. The double rooms only have double beds, no queens, so we were somewhat uncomfortable. The one thing that was really disappointing was the daily charge for internet service Overall, it was nice with decent amenities.

convenient location for driving around Nashville

The hotel is nice and well-located for exploring Nashville from a car. There is nothing to walk to from its location, but it is a straight and short shot downtown and has easy access to the beltway that lets you skip downtown traffic on your way to the Nashville neighborhoods (East Nashville, 12 South, etc.) beyond downtown that you will want to explore. So long as you have a car, this is a great place to base your operations.
